The Great Northwest has produced many notable yachts in years past. The West Bay 68 Sonship certainly ranks high on that list. She has a reputation as a great “Sea Boat” with classic styling and joinery work that is second to none. “Hanky” is a fine example of what a 68 West Bay is all about. “Hanky” features reliable CAT 3412 power, twin Northern Lights generators, Furuno electronics, Village marine water maker, full hydraulics, and she is fully stabilized. The 3 stateroom/3 head layout plus crew is perfect for extensive cruising or a live aboard scenario. The expansive fly bridge deck features and extended bridge deck aft that is great for entertaining and creates a great space on the salon deck below. The full walk-around decks and west coast style rails give the vessel a safe and comfortable feel while underway. Please see the full specifications for more details.
Upon entering the vessel from the stern, proceed upwards from the European style transom to the aft deck. There is ample seating at the molded-in sofa lounge that is complimented by a large high gloss dining table on stainless pedestals. Entry into the salon is via the dual opening stainless framed doors. Once inside, the salon is large but feels very cozy with the neutral décor and oversized sofa. Proceed forward into the integral galley/pilothouse. The galley has a compliment of full size appliances including an oven. The settee that separates the galley from the lower helm is fully functional for formal dining or it provides an excellent platform for guests to see what is happening while under way. By continuing forward and down the companionway steps, the living quarters are situated. The full beam master stateroom is complimented with over abundant storage and a soft cherry satin décor. The VIP is forward and features a queen platform center line berth with en suite head. The guest stateroom to port is arranged with over/under bunks that are very comfortable. The guest head is accessible from the companionway. The fly bridge is accessible via the interior stairs in the galley or from the ladder on the aft deck. The crew and mechanical compartments are accessed via the transom door or hatch in the aft deck floor. The crew stateroom accommodates two people comfortably and features a private head and shower. There is a large tool/work space in the starboard side of the crew area. Move forward of the crew area for access to the full stand-up engine room.
